Dear T.W. Sir,
I have one question in my mind related to Free Goods which i faced some time back. Please assist me in this. I have one material say M1. When customer is buying 1 Qty of this material Company wants to give 2 Qty of material M2 and 1 Qty of Material M3. it means there are three different materials and it is a scenario of Exclusive free goods. As i know at a time we can give only one type of different goods.Can we configure this in standard SAP.

Nikhil,
Yes, that is one of the constraints listed in the SAP help (link provided above).
SAP literature -
Constraints
Free goods is currently only supported on a 1:1 basis. This means that an
order item can only be the source of one free goods item. This means that
agreements involving relationships such as 'Buy material 1 and get material 2
and material 3 free of charge' or 'Order material 1 and material 2 together and
get material 3 free of charge' are not supported.
For your scenario, one can use the BOM functionality.
Main item = M1, 1 qty
Sub items = M2, 2qty and M3, 1qty
The structure of the BOM can be created in CS01.
Only pricing is done at the main item. The sub items are not relevant for prices. That means the sub items are free.
Note - If the proportion or main/sub item materials constantly change then it would be difficult to use BOM functionality.

Hello Nikhil,
In the standard sap system, If the sales document category is not 'C' then free goods will not work.
For Free goods, it is hard coded that free goods determination will occur only for sales document category C.
Also refer note 549505 , point 4.
